Ice Hockey: Braehead Clan look to continue successful streak

BRAEHEAD Clan go into tonight's clash at Scottish rivals Edinburgh Capitals boosted by their comfortable home win over Dundee CCS Stars.

Bobby Chaumont's glory treble in the 5-1 scoreline on Friday night means the league rookies climb to fifth place in the ten-strong Elite League with 12 points.

And ambitious Clan coach Bruce Richardson eyes this game as potential road win.

The coach was unhappy at aspects on Friday's win and he said: "We did not play at our best, but we won the game."

Meanwhile, Fife Flyers travel to Solway Sharks tonight in the Northern League.
